Tarragona Romana

Tarragona is an old city founded by the Romans situated 100km South of Barcelona designated a World Heritage Site by UNESCO.

Tarragona was a very rich town and capital of one of the largest Spanish provinces, nowadays tourist attractions include the Museum of Archaeology and the Roman ruins of Tarraco (ancient name of the city).

These important ancient remains are the 10 metres walls surrounding the city, the amphitheatre near the sea-shore, the magnificent aqueduct and the Roman sepulchre, commonly called the "Tower of the Scipios".

The Museu Nacional Arqueològic de Tarragona has a beautiful collection of mosaics and a fresco paintings, the most famous is probably the head of the mythological creature Medusa.
